IGTAW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

28 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Inception Growth Acquisition Limited Warrants (IGTAW)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$7.2M — down 13% from $8.24M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 2 funds opened new IGTAW posit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 1 added to existing stakes and 1 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Yakira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$30.6K. The largest seller was Hudson Bay Capital Management, cutting an estimated $714.
